HTML 如何使用 HTML 5 创建 Android 应用

HTML 如何使用 HTML 5 创建 Android 应用

在本文中,我们将介绍如何使用 HTML 5 创建 Android 应用。HTML 5 是一种用于构建 Web 内容的标准,具有丰富的功能和灵活的交互性,使其成为开发移动应用的理想选择。下面我们将逐步介绍如何使用 HTML 5 创建 Android 应用,并提供相关示例供参考。

阅读更多:HTML 教程

1. 安装开发环境

在开始之前,我们需要安装适当的开发环境来构建 Android 应用。首先,我们需要安装 JDK(Java 开发工具包)和 Android Studio。JDK 是开发 Android 应用所必需的,而 Android Studio 是一个用于开发、测试和调试 Android 应用的集成开发环境。安装完成后,我们可以开始创建我们的应用。

2. 创建基本结构

在使用 HTML 5 创建 Android 应用之前,我们需要创建应用的基本结构。首先,我们需要创建一个包含必要文件和目录的项目文件夹。在项目文件夹中,我们创建一个名为
“`index.html“` 的文件,并在其中编写基本的 HTML 结构。

<!DOCTYPE html>
<html>
<head>
    <meta charset="UTF-8">
    <title>My Android App</title>
</head>
<body>
    <h1>Welcome to My Android App!</h1>
</body>
</html>
HTML

在这个示例中,我们创建了一个基本的 HTML 结构,其中包含一个标题标签和一个欢迎消息。这只是一个简单的例子,但你可以根据自己的需求添加更多的元素和样式。

3. 添加 CSS 和 JavaScript

在创建基本结构后,我们可以添加 CSS 样式和 JavaScript 脚本来增强应用的外观和功能。使用 CSS 可以使应用更具吸引力,并能够创建自定义布局和样式。而 JavaScript 可以为应用添加交互性和动态功能。

body {
    font-family: Arial, sans-serif;
    background-color: #f3f3f3;
}

h1 {
    color: #333;
}
CSS
window.onload = function() {
   alert("Welcome to My Android App!");
}
JavaScript

在这个示例中,我们为
“`body“` 元素添加了一些样式并为 “`h1“` 标签指定了颜色。然后,在 JavaScript 部分,我们使用 “`window.onload“` 事件来显示一个欢迎消息。

4. 添加手机设备功能

使用 HTML 5,我们可以利用一些手机设备的功能,例如相机、位置信息和推送通知等。为了能够在 Android 应用中使用这些功能,我们需要添加一些权限和相应的代码。

<!DOCTYPE html>
<html>
<head>
    <meta charset="UTF-8">
    <title>My Android App</title>
    <script src="cordova.js"></script>
</head>
<body>
    <h1>Welcome to My Android App!</h1>

    <button onclick="takePicture()">Take Picture</button>

    <script>
        function takePicture() {
            navigator.camera.getPicture(onSuccess, onFail, { quality: 50, destinationType: Camera.DestinationType.DATA_URL });
        }

        function onSuccess(imageData) {
            var image = document.getElementById('myImage');
            image.src = "data:image/jpeg;base64," + imageData;
        }

        function onFail(message) {
            alert('Failed because: ' + message);
        }
    </script>
</body>
</html>
HTML

在这个示例中,我们添加了一个按钮和一些 JavaScript 代码来使用手机设备的相机功能。当按钮被点击时,
“`takePicture()“` 函数将调用 “`navigator.camera.getPicture()“` 方法来获取图片。然后,成功获取图片后,“`onSuccess()“` 函数将在页面上显示图片,而在失败时,“`onFail()“` 函数将显示错误消息。

5. 构建 Android 应用

完成代码编写后,我们可以使用 Android Studio 来构建 Android 应用。将项目文件导入到 Android Studio 中,然后根据需要进行必要的调整和配置。最后,我们可以使用 Android Studio 中的构建和打包工具来生成 APK 文件,并将其安装到 Android 设备上。

6. 测试和调试

在构建并安装了应用后,我们可以在 Android 设备上进行测试和调试。可以通过连接设备到计算机上,并使用 Android Studio 的调试工具来监视应用的运行状态和输出日志。如果发现问题,可以进行必要的调整和修复,然后重新构建和测试应用。

总结

在本文中,我们介绍了如何使用 HTML 5 创建 Android 应用。通过 HTML 5,我们可以轻松地构建具有丰富功能和灵活交互性的移动应用。我们从安装开发环境开始,然后创建基本结构,并添加了样式和 JavaScript。接下来,我们学习了如何利用手机设备的功能,例如相机。最后,我们介绍了如何构建和测试 Android 应用。希望本文能够帮助您了解如何使用 HTML 5 创建 Android 应用,并在移动应用开发中取得成功。

Python教程

Java教程

Web教程

数据库教程

图形图像教程

大数据教程

开发工具教程

计算机教程

登录

注册